G0177 is a valid 2026 HCPCS code meaning Training and educational services related to the care and treatment of patient's disabling mental health problems per session (45 minutes or more) or (Opps/php/iop; train & educ) for short. HCPCS G0177 has been effective since 01/01/2024 and applies to Occupational therapy.

HCPCS Code G0177
Description

Long description:
Training and educational services related to the care and treatment of patient's disabling mental health problems per session (45 minutes or more)

Short description:
Opps/php/iop; train & educ

HCPCS Pricing indicator 00 - Physician Fee Schedule And Non-Physician Practitioners - Service not separately priced by part B (e.g., services not covered, bundled, used by Part A only, etc.)
Multiple pricing indicator 9 - Not applicable as HCPCS not priced separately by part B or value is not established
Coverage code D - Special coverage instructions apply
BETOS2 code Y2 - Other - non-Medicare fee schedule
HCPCS Action code N - No maintenance for this code
Type of service U - Occupational therapy
Effective date Effective Jan 01, 2024
Date added Added Jan 01, 2001
